Output 195427522aac1bc6ca8796670c4d75ee33930be745b8f2e37eafd7c2011312ff:2

value
966683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b121099229f20ca1315a98bea6f9cfec43893cf5 OP_EQUAL
address
3Hqb6yYAJyAY9Se9h63GqkRGDuQoUZAZ8s
transaction
195427522aac1bc6ca8796670c4d75ee33930be745b8f2e37eafd7c2011312ff